In 2003 Jimmy was on his Charm Offensive tour, while appearing on TV (Your Face or Mine version 1), winning awards (here) and slogging up and down the UK (see 2003 posts listing, here).

For the second year Brighton had a comedy festival and, sponsored by Paramount Comedy Channel, it was officially the Paramount Brighton Comedy Festival. Held in October 2003 it ran from the 10th to 25th.

Jimmy’s gigs were on October 17th at Brighton Dome (although a couple of newspaper articles said they were at the Corn Exchange). Even back then doing 2 (or more) gigs a night wasn’t daunting for our “hardest working man in comedy” and his shows were at 7.30pm and 11.15pm.

Tickets were £13 or £11 for the concessionary rate.
